Our analysis ranked College Of Southern Nevada the best value for a degree in general sales, distribution, and marketing operations in Nevada. Located in the city of Las Vegas, College Of Southern Nevada is a very large public university.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$4,358, compared with $13,024 for out-of-state students. Typical student debt for general sales, distribution, and marketing operations graduates is $9,980. General Sales, Distribution, And Marketing Operations graduates of College Of Southern Nevada earn a median of $35,850 early in their careers. Set against $9,980 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ff.

Schools are scored on the balance of cost (tuition and student debt) against student outcomes (post-graduation earnings) — a measure of return on investment,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S and College Scorecard).
